On the
basis of self-assembly from the divinylphenyl-modified Salen-type
Schiff-base ligands H2L1 (N,N′-bis(5-(3′-vinylphenyl)-3-methoxy-salicylidene)ethylene-1,2-diamine)
or H2L2 (N,N′-bis(5-(3′-vinylphenyl)-3-methoxy-salicylidene)phenylene-1,2-diamine)
with Zn(OAc)2·2H2O and Ln(NO3)3·6H2O in the presence of pyridine (Py),
two series of heterobinuclear Zn–Ln complexes [Zn(Ln)(Py)Ln(NO3)3] (n = 1, Ln = La, 1; Ln = Nd, 2; or Ln = Gd, 3 and n = 2, Ln = La, 4; Ln
= Nd, 5; or Ln = Gd, 6) are obtained, respectively.
Further, through the physical doping and the controlled copolymerization
with methyl methacrylate (MMA), two kinds of PMMA-supported hybrid
materials, doped PMMA/[Zn(Ln)(Py)Ln(NO3)3] and Wolf Type
II Zn2+–Ln3+-containing metallopolymers Poly(MMA-co-[Zn(Ln)(Py)Ln(NO3)3]), are obtained, respectively.
The result of their solid photophysical properties shows the strong and characteristic near-infrared
(NIR) luminescent Nd3+-centered emissions for both PMMA/[Zn(Ln)(Py)Nd(NO3)3] and Poly(MMA-co-[Zn(Ln)(Py)Nd(NO3)3]), where ethylene-linked hybrid materials endow relatively
higher intrinsic quantum yields due to the sensitization from both 1LC and 3LC of the chromorphore than those from
only 1LC in phenylene-linked hybrid materials, and the
concentration self-quenching of Nd3+-based NIR luminescence
could be effectively prevented for the copolymerized hybrid materials
in comparison with the doped hybrid materials.
